ChenWuJie 4 years ago
parent
commit
e42b268381
1 changed files with 14 additions and 1 deletions
  1. 14 1
      app/Http/Controllers/Api/mini/OrderController.php

+ 14 - 1
app/Http/Controllers/Api/mini/OrderController.php

@@ -148,6 +148,19 @@ class OrderController extends BaseController
         return $this->success();
         return $this->success();
     }
     }
 
 
+    public function getYears()
+    {
+        $date_arr = OrderOverviewModel::pluck('date')->toArray();
+        $result = array_unique($date_arr);
+        $years = [];
+        foreach ($result as $value)
+        {
+            $year = date('Y',strtotime($value));
+            array_push($years,$year);
+        }
+        $years = array_unique($years);
+        return $this->success(['msg' => '获取年份成功', 'data' => $years]);
+    }
     public function getOrderview(Request $request)
     public function getOrderview(Request $request)
     {
     {
         if ($request->input('year'))
         if ($request->input('year'))
@@ -196,7 +209,7 @@ class OrderController extends BaseController
                 $item['confirmation_time'] = $item['confirmation_time'] ?$item['confirmation_time']: '暂无';
                 $item['confirmation_time'] = $item['confirmation_time'] ?$item['confirmation_time']: '暂无';
             }
             }
         }
         }
-        return $this->success();
+        return $this->success(['msg' => '获取年份成功', 'data' => $items]);
 
 
     }
     }